Medical Records

Medical records are an essential part of any injury case. They provide hard evidence to support an injury claim and also assist attorneys assess the validity of a lawsuit as well as the compensation that may be awarded. To provide detailed information about the nature and extent of injuries caused by an accident, medical records from hospitals, doctors emergency rooms, therapists, and specialists are required.

The information in these documents could include the symptoms of the victim as well as the time they've been suffering from these symptoms, and the cost for treating their injuries. Imaging studies and x-rays are also crucial for demonstrating the severity of the damage. A doctor's future prognosis will also provide valuable information on the length of time an injured person may suffer from their injury.

Although releasing medical records to an insurance company might seem like a step too far, it's necessary to ensure that they're receiving the complete information. This can help establish causality and could lead to a substantial award of compensation. These records will be requested by the insurance company in the form of an order from the court or a subpoena. Your attorney should ensure that they receive the documents that are relevant to your case.

It's important to remember that the insurance company has its own bottom line in mind. They will seek to find any excuse to dismiss or deny your claim for injury. That's why it's critical to work with an experienced personal injury lawyer to manage the negotiations and settlement process.

Before you release your medical records it's a good idea to consult with an attorney about them first. In the context of your situation certain medical records should remain not accessible, like any medical history or abuse of substances. Your lawyer will ensure that you only hand over medical records that pertain to your particular case. This will help to avoid any errors that could undermine your claim.

Witness Statements

Witness statements are an essential element of evidence in any personal injury case. Lawyers rely upon them to establish timelines, the behavior of the parties involved and their impacts on clients. Therefore, it is crucial to get statements from witnesses immediately following the incident as is possible as possible, when the incident is still fresh in the mind.

The statement can be written by anyone, such as relatives, spouses or a friend. It should answer the who, what, where, when and why questions of the incident. It should include information like the weather conditions at the time of accident lawyer philadelphia as well as any obstructions or blind curves that impeded visibility, as well as road surface conditions.

The ideal witnesses are impartial, non-affiliated parties who can provide a unbiased perspective on what happened. However, some witnesses could be affected by their feelings or prejudices toward one side or the other. The witness should not voice any opinions or arguments in their statement. Instead, they should focus on proving the facts of what transpired and leave any accusations to the jury.

It is also essential to obtain witness statements as quickly as possible after an accident, as memories fade over time. If a witness is able to recall something that is not actually taking place at the time of the accident, it could confuse the court or insurance company. An experienced personal injury lawyer can make a a big difference in obtaining an appropriate settlement.

A witness's statement can be used to support the claim of injury, such as the person's behavior and attitude after the accident injury lawyers or whether the injuries resulted from the accident or pre-existing. The witness can also discuss the impact of their condition, such as not attending family reunions, or having difficulty travelling to work.

The witness's statement should include a Statement of Truth, which they will sign at the end of the document to verify that the information in the document is correct to the best of their abilities. If witnesses are accused of committing a crime for making false statements and is found guilty, it could affect their credibility.

Photographs

Photographs of a lawyer's injuries accident are among the most valuable pieces of evidence that can be used to prove the personal injury lawyers claim. They can be very helpful in proving negligence as well as other expenses like lost wages, medical costs estimates for property damage and pain and suffering. Photos can help a juror as well as insurance adjusters and your personal injury lawyer comprehend the scene of the crash as well as what you went through.

Photographs are crucial when the responsibility for an accident is disputed. They can assist experts determine what actions may have contributed to the collision by examining specifics such as skid marks, final resting locations of the vehicles and patterns of damage. When combined with testimony from witnesses and other types of evidence, photographs offer little room for interpretation and could help an insurance company to resolve your case, rather than contest it in court.

Most smart phones and cameras make it easy to take pictures of accident scenes. You should take a number of photos of the accident scene, from various angles. If possible you could also record video. Write down the date and the time on the back of each photograph or ask a friend to. Don't touch or move any objects in your photographs. Also, do not make use of Photoshop to alter the photos. This could be regarded as altering the image.

It is a good idea after you have recovered, to take photographs of your injuries at various points in the recovery process. This will allow you to document the improvement over time. This is particularly useful to prove future damage.

When paired with other pieces of evidence, including medical records, proof of income, and a damaged vehicle estimate, photographs can aid a jury or judge to decide if you are entitled to the compensation you deserve to cover your losses. Demand Letter

A demand letter is an official document that your attorney sends to your insurance company to request compensation for your losses. The letter typically describes who you are, how your accident and injury solutions occurred, and the reason you are entitled to compensation. It provides a thorough description of your injuries and how they have affected you, including financial expenses like medical bills and loss of earnings, as well as non-economic losses such as suffering and pain, loss of quality of life and emotional distress. The letter also lists any evidence that can support your claim. This could include medical records, police reports and witness statements.

A good accident lawyers near me personal injury lawyer will help you decide how much to request in your demand letter. This will be based on the amount of your damages and comparable settlements or verdicts for similar accidents that have occurred in the area. They will also consider any unique circumstances that could influence the outcome of your case.

After your personal injury lawyer has sent the demand letter to the insurance company, you'll be waiting for an answer. It will depend on the amount of time it takes the insurance company to go through your claim and examine your case. It can also be impacted by their work load and the volume of cases they are currently handling.

In certain situations, the insurance company may respond by rejecting your demands or submitting a counteroffer that is significantly lower than what you want to settle for. This will require additional negotiations.
